What is a Glazier?
A glazier is a skilled tradesperson who focuses on the installation, replacement, and repair of glass in various structures. Their work typically consists of residential homes, commercial structures, and even artistic setups. While a glazier’s job may seem simple, it requires accuracy, knowledge of materials, and an eager eye for information.

Energy Efficiency
Glaziers play a pivotal role in improving a structure’s energy effectiveness. By comprehending the various kinds of glass and their insulating homes, they can assist select products that lessen heat loss and promote energy savings. This is especially crucial in today’s eco-conscious market, where sustainability is a considerable concern.
Security Compliance
Safety is critical in any construction trade. Experienced glaziers are well-versed in the local structure codes and safety policies that refer to glass installations. Their knowledge ensures that all installations adhere to safety standards, minimizing the threat of accidents related to poorly set up glass.
FAQs1. What kinds of glass do glaziers frequently work with?
Glaziers frequently work with a variety of glass types, including float glass, tempered glass, laminated glass, insulated glass systems (IGUs), and decorative glass.

4. The length of time does it require to set up brand-new windows?
The timeframe for window installation can depend on the variety of windows being replaced and the kind of installation. Usually, a professional glazier might complete a requirement window installation within a few hours to a complete day.
5. Can glaziers repair cracked glass?
Yes, many experienced glaziers can repair small cracks, but serious damage typically requires a complete replacement of the glass pane.
